Compartir a través de


enumeración EVT_CHANNEL_CONFIG_PROPERTY_ID (winevt.h)

Define los identificadores que identifican las propiedades de configuración de un canal.

Sintaxis

typedef enum _EVT_CHANNEL_CONFIG_PROPERTY_ID {
  EvtChannelConfigEnabled = 0,
  EvtChannelConfigIsolation,
  EvtChannelConfigType,
  EvtChannelConfigOwningPublisher,
  EvtChannelConfigClassicEventlog,
  EvtChannelConfigAccess,
  EvtChannelLoggingConfigRetention,
  EvtChannelLoggingConfigAutoBackup,
  EvtChannelLoggingConfigMaxSize,
  EvtChannelLoggingConfigLogFilePath,
  EvtChannelPublishingConfigLevel,
  EvtChannelPublishingConfigKeywords,
  EvtChannelPublishingConfigControlGuid,
  EvtChannelPublishingConfigBufferSize,
  EvtChannelPublishingConfigMinBuffers,
  EvtChannelPublishingConfigMaxBuffers,
  EvtChannelPublishingConfigLatency,
  EvtChannelPublishingConfigClockType,
  EvtChannelPublishingConfigSidType,
  EvtChannelPublisherList,
  EvtChannelPublishingConfigFileMax,
  EvtChannelConfigPropertyIdEND
} EVT_CHANNEL_CONFIG_PROPERTY_ID;

Constantes

 
EvtChannelConfigEnabled
Valor: 0
Identifica el atributo habilitado del canal. El tipo de variante de esta propiedad es EvtVarTypeBoolean.

No se puede establecer esta propiedad para los canales Application, System y Security.
EvtChannelConfigIsolation
Identifica el atributo de aislamiento del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32. Para conocer los valores de aislamiento posibles, consulte la enumeración EVT_CHANNEL_ISOLATION_TYPE .

No se puede establecer esta propiedad para los canales Application, System y Security.
EvtChannelConfigType
Identifica el atributo type del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32. Para conocer los valores de aislamiento posibles, consulte la enumeración EVT_CHANNEL_TYPE .

No se puede establecer esta propiedad.
EvtChannelConfigOwningPublisher
Identifica el atributo name del proveedor que definió el canal. El tipo de variante de esta propiedad es EvtVarTypeString.

No se puede establecer esta propiedad.
EvtChannelConfigClassicEventlog
Identifica la propiedad de configuración que indica si el canal es un canal de eventos clásico (por ejemplo, el registro de aplicación o sistema). El tipo de variante de esta propiedad es EvtVarTypeBoolean.

No se puede establecer esta propiedad.
EvtChannelConfigAccess
Identifica el atributo de acceso del canal. El tipo de variante de esta propiedad es EvtVarTypeString.
EvtChannelLoggingConfigRetention
Identifica el atributo de registro de retención del canal. El tipo de variante de esta propiedad es EvtVarTypeBoolean.
EvtChannelLoggingConfigAutoBackup
Identifica el atributo de registro autoBackup del canal. El tipo de variante de esta propiedad es EvtVarTypeBoolean.
EvtChannelLoggingConfigMaxSize
Identifica el atributo de registro maxSize del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t64.
EvtChannelLoggingConfigLogFilePath
Identifica la propiedad de configuración que contiene la ruta de acceso al archivo que respalda el canal. El tipo de variante de esta propiedad es EvtVarTypeString.
EvtChannelPublishingConfigLevel
Identifica el atributo de publicación de nivel del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32.

Para establecer esta propiedad, primero debe deshabilitar el canal de depuración o análisis.
EvtChannelPublishingConfigKeywords
Identifica el atributo de publicación de palabras clave del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t64.

Para establecer esta propiedad, primero debe deshabilitar el canal de depuración o análisis.
EvtChannelPublishingConfigControlGuid
Identifica el atributo de publicación controlGuid del canal. El tipo de variante de esta propiedad es EvtVarTypeGuid.

No se puede establecer esta propiedad.
EvtChannelPublishingConfigBufferSize
Identifica el atributo de publicación bufferSize del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32.

No se puede establecer esta propiedad.
EvtChannelPublishingConfigMinBuffers
Identifica el atributo de publicación minBuffers del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32.

No se puede establecer esta propiedad.
EvtChannelPublishingConfigMaxBuffers
Identifica el atributo de publicación maxBuffers del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32.

No se puede establecer esta propiedad.
EvtChannelPublishingConfigLatency
Identifica el atributo de publicación de latencia del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32.

No se puede establecer esta propiedad.
EvtChannelPublishingConfigClockType
Identifica el atributo de publicación clockType del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32. Para conocer los posibles valores de tipo de reloj, consulte la enumeración EVT_CHANNEL_CLOCK_TYPE .

No se puede establecer esta propiedad.
EvtChannelPublishingConfigSidType
Identifica el atributo de publicación sidType del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32. Para conocer los posibles valores de tipo SID, consulte la enumeración EVT_CHANNEL_SID_TYPE .

No se puede establecer esta propiedad.
EvtChannelPublisherList
Identifica la propiedad de configuración que contiene la lista de proveedores que importan este canal. El tipo de variante de esta propiedad es EvtVarTypeString | EVT_VARIANT_TYPE_ARRAY.

No se puede establecer esta propiedad.
EvtChannelPublishingConfigFileMax
Identifica el atributo de publicación fileMax del canal. El tipo de variante de esta propiedad es EvtVarTypeUInt32.
EvtChannelConfigPropertyIdEND
Este valor de enumeración marca el final de los valores de enumeración.

Requisitos

   
Cliente mínimo compatible Windows Vista [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2008 [solo aplicaciones de escritorio]
Encabezado winevt.h

Consulte también

Tipo complejo ChannelLoggingType

Tipo complejo ChannelPublishingType

Tipo complejo ChannelType

EvtGetChannelConfigProperty

EvtSetChannelConfigProperty